    Hi,

    I was just wondering if there was a way of adding a class to a shortcode.

    I have tried: [box_frame2 align="center" title="Business Services" style="width:100%" inner_style="padding:20px;" class="box_frame_first"]

    I was to asign a class to the box so that in different media queries I can assign a height to them?

    At present the box_frame2 shortcode automatically assigns a class named ‘box-frame2’ to all the elements created through this shortcode. How about having a wrapper div around this shortcode so that you can style each box_frame2 uniquely?

    [box_frame2 align="center" title="iPhone Hacks" style="width:275px" inner_style="padding:20px;"] ..... [/box_frame2]

    Then you can target this box by having .box1 .box-frame2 {}. Better than making a code change. Hope that works for you. Thanks
